TEXAS
CHL REQUIREMENTS
CHL Eligibility:
At
least 21 years of age, never convicted of a felony, no Class A or B misdemeanor
convictions in past 5 years, no current A or B charges pending, fully qualified
under state and federal laws to buy a handgun, not chemically dependent. Other
restrictions also apply.
Residency:
Must be a legal
Texas resident with a Texas driver's license or state-issued ID card.
Reciprocity: Texas has two-way
agreements with the states bordering Texas. For a current list of all states
where the Texas Concealed Handgun License is valid, see the site of the Texas
Department of Public Safety OR:
http://www.handgunlaw.us/
Concealed Handguns:
Must be concealed at all times.
Any number of handguns may be carried.
A CHL allows immediate possession of handguns or long arms bought from licensed
dealers (no background check).
Employers
& Businesses: May ban employees from having handguns at
work or customers from bringing handguns into the place of business.
Concealed Handguns Prohibited:
In schools, airports, courtrooms, polling places during elections or early
voting, correctional facilities, horse or dog pari-mutuel tracks, professional
or school sporting events, posted bars and any properly posted business.
Other restrictions
may also apply. Parking lots, garages,
streets and sidewalks are not included at locations where guns are
banned unless access to the parking lot is restricted and the lots are properly
posted at the entrance.
